The first phase of the transition to renewable energy sources in the Western Balkans has been successful, particularly in Serbia, speakers pointed out at Belgrade Energy Forum 2024, organized by Balkan Green Energy News. According to the ministerial panel on strategies for advancing the region’s energy transition, the process requires stronger cooperation between countries, but also greater support from European financial institutions.
